BRADY B-292 DOT MATRIX PRINTABLE TRANSLUCENT VINYL TAPE
TDS No. B-292
Effective Date: 06/27/2012
Description:
GENERAL
Print Technology: Dot Matrix
Material Type: Translucent vinyl
Finish: Provided in a self-laminated format with a white printable zone and a translucent overlaminating area.
Adhesive: Permanent acrylic
APPLICATIONS
B-292 is an excellent material for wire and cable identification. This material has good clarity, conformability and is self-extinguishing.
B-292 has outstanding water and oil resistance.
RECOMMENDED RIBBONS
Brady Series R2000, R5000 and R7300 black for dot matrix printing.
REGULATORY/AGENCY APPROVALS
B-292 is UL Recognized to UL969 Labeling and Marking Standard when printed with the Brady Series R2000, R5000, and R7300 dot
matrix ribbons. See UL files MH10939 for specific details.
Brady B-292 is RoHS compliant to 2005/618/EC MCV amendment to RoHS Directive 2002/95/EC.

White printable zone of B-292 was printed with Brady Series R2000 and R5000 dot matrix ribbon inks. Samples wrapped around
0.080” OD TFE wire in a self-laminating format. Except where noted, testing was conducted at room temperature after 24 hour dwell.
Testing consisted of 5 cycles of a 10 minute immersion in the specified test fluid followed by a 30 minute recovery period.
B-292 is not recommended for use in harsh organic solvents such as methyl ethyl ketone, acetone, or 1,1,1-trichloroethane.
